Another judge withdraws from the review of the criminal file against the former Minister of Interior, Saimir Tahiri and the former director of the Vlora Police, Jaeld Çela, on the eve of the court session.

It is about Judge Daniela Shkira, who has been replaced by Judge Florian Kalaja.

“It is communicated in a concise manner that, for the case against the defendants ST and J.Ç., registered with the Special Court of Appeal for Corruption and Organized Crime on 24.11.2021, with no. 47 basic register, the next court hearing is scheduled on 05.01.2022, at 10:00.
After the approval by the vice president of the court, of the act of resignation from the trial, submitted by Judge D. Shirka, the case was rescheduled, defining the trial panel composed of judges: presiding judge Engert Pëllumbi, member Igerta Hysi and member Florjan Kalaja " , It is said in the announcement.

Earlier, Miliana Muça and Ilirjan Olldashi resigned. The trial panel that will examine the "Tahiri" case, currently consists of Florian Kalaja, Engert Pëllumbi and Igerta Hysi, although neither of them is a judge in the Special Appeal against corruption and organized crime.
